#417767 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#417767 is composed of 25.5% red, 46.7% green and 40.4%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 45.4% cyan, 0% magenta, 13.4% yellow and 53.3% black. It has a hue angle of 162.2 degrees, a saturation of 29.3% and a lightness of 36.1%. #417767 color hex could be obtained by blending #82eece with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#336666.

Shades and Tints of #417767

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#030504 is the darkest color, while #f7fbfa is the lightest one.

Tones of #417767

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#56625e is the less saturated color, while #01b781 is the most saturated one.
